Like any citrus, the individual segments are surrounded by a membrane, though this is quite thick and tough in most pomelos. Luckily, it can be peeled off fairly easily to reach the soft fruit inside. Is Pomelo Sweet or Sour? Ideally, a bit of both.

WebFruits with many segments, such as the grapefruit or pomelo, have more vesicles per segment than fruits with fewer segments, such as the kumquat and mandarin. [1] Each vesicle in a segment in citrus fruits has approximately the same shape, size, and weight. [2] WebAn average-sized red grapefruit contains around 11-14 individual segments per fruit.
